EC Statement: CORRECTED1 Antitrust - Commission fines members of fasteners cartels over €303 million

( March 31, 2011, 14:12 GMT | Official Statement) -- MLex Summary: The European Commission has cut a fine levied on William Prym by more than half, for its involvement in a haberdashery cartel, after the fasteners maker pleaded that it was unable to pay the penalty. The action cuts Prym’s fine by 25 million euros, to 15.5 million euros, from the initial penalty levied four years ago of 40.5 million euros. Read the full statement below:...
